People born at this point are peculiar. The Pisces generosity and prodigality are tempered by the thought of the main personal chance, which is one of the chief characteristics of Aquarius. This desire for opulence causes them to keep their business engagements, and to live up to their obligations to customers and clients. They are usually honorable in all such relations, and mean to carry this principle of truth and justice into everything that they do. But they have very little conscience about social engagements. These natives are so kindly that they wish to oblige everybody, and so they promise and forget, or promise and ignore. "What difference does it make?" says the Water-Bearer and the Fisher. " I would rather fly over the moon or take a swim, or stay home and attend to business. They will never miss me." Such is the constant argument of these good-natured sky and air denizens. They are usually well and tastefully dressed, though their great love of color sometimes leads them into unpleasant combinations. They are fond of talking about their own achievements, but are not apt to tell of their failures, sicknesses, or troubles. There are some gay Lotharios and some heartless coquettes at this point. When happily married they are the most joyous people on earth. A good many unhappy marriages are found on this cusp.
